The Pirbright Institute

The Pirbright Institute delivers world-leading research to understand, predict, detect and respond to viral disease outbreaks. We study viruses of livestock that are endemic and exotic to the UK, including zoonotic viruses, by using the most advanced tools and technologies to understand host-pathogen interactions in animals and arthropod vectors. Our major strength in understanding the immune systems of livestock provides a platform to control current diseases and respond to emerging threats. This important research would not be possible without the proportionate use of animals, which are integral to the development of new disease control measures such as vaccines and diagnostics. We have an establishment-wide commitment to the 3Rs (replacement, reduction and refinement), high standards of animal welfare, a culture of care and openness.

Organisation position and purpose

The role is to provide support in all areas of Grant Accounts. This will involve providing a full service to all internal managers, covering budgetary control, monthly reports, costings, and other financial reporting requirements. It will also include the management of the project accounting module, providing relevant data for grant holders. The post sits within the finance team and reports to the Senior Grant Accountant.
